Transaction

3e83e265b01fcd665de2dfb226f8efc3bcc277bce139e05d16bbd5745ad3ac23
300,395 confirmations
Timestamp
1595629190
Block640,627
Fee5,040 sats
Fee rate30 sats/vB
view on mempool.space

Inputs & Outputs